TE
科技回声
首页24小时热榜最新最佳问答展示工作
GitHubTwitter
首页

科技回声

基于 Next.js 构建的科技新闻平台,提供全球科技新闻和讨论内容。

GitHubTwitter

首页

首页最新最佳问答展示工作

资源链接

HackerNews API原版 HackerNewsNext.js

© 2025 科技回声. 版权所有。

The Myth Of Outsourcing

17 点作者 emontero1将近 16 年前

3 条评论

mseebach将近 16 年前
This is a thinly veiled marketing pitch, justifying the extra cost of buying from the guy with a team in NYC, rather than the guy with a team in Russia.<p><i>To get it right, we need to not only have a tight feedback loop with you, we want to become you. ... That's hard to do across two oceans.</i><p>No, that's hard to do - full stop. You're not bringing your full 15 (I'm guessing) man development team to your client-site for more than a curtesy visit - and certainly not "to become" your client. That's for your analysts. And why would that be significantly more difficult over an ocean than over a desk?<p><i>It's nearly impossible to do that if we're shipping chunks of an effort in packages halfway across the world.</i><p>Then don't ship "packages". My offshore team work off the exact same Trac-issue-list that the rest of my team does.<p><i>Software can always be built elsewhere, but the basic premise that the early blueprints are 100% dead-on are a fantasy.</i><p>Strawman! "outsourcing=waterfall=bad" vs. "insourcing=agile=good"? No..<p><i>But connectedness alone doesn't lay the groundwork for building great product.</i><p>But somehow you seem to argue that un-connectedness does? Bah.
评论 #735808 未加载
评论 #735523 未加载
tilly将近 16 年前
We can quantify this.<p>Software Estimation by Steve McConnell on page 66 lists many factors from the Cocomo II studies with their relative impact on software development. Multi-site development on average causes things to take 1.56 times as long to develop. How much does that extra time to market cost you? I submit that in a competitive world, often a lot.
barrkel将近 16 年前
I find it oddly disturbing that someone would react with surprise to find out that one has <i>not</i> outsourced one's development team.